Michael Cooper
Michael Cooper has been involved in various bands though the years with a primary focus on Hip-Hop. 

Michael began his music career playing bass for a couple different Metal bands in the Des Moines area.  In 1999, at the age of 16, Michael formed a rap group called the Unidentified Suspects with long time friend Brian Campos.  The group was later joined by Richard Defrancisco and Jason McFall to solidify the Suspect collective.  The Suspects were known for their dark lyrical content, wild stage antics and non-linear song structure.   The group went on to pave the way for other hip hop artists in Des Moines at a time when Metal was the dominant force in clubs like Hairy Mary's and House of Bricks.  Many artists in the local Hip-Hop scene have named the Unidentified Suspects as a direct influence and inspiration.  The Unidentified Suspects played their last show at the Vaudeville Mews in 2007.

In 2003 Michael created a side solo-project under the name MC Genetics.  Jason McFall (DJ Blocko) handled the beat production and scratching until 2010 when Michael obtained the proper equipment to make his own music.  During this time Michael began writing music with his Cousin Annie Gaster.  Michael and Annie settled on a band name and began playing shows as 2 AM Resistance.  2 AM has various rotating members including Chris Gaster on turntables and Shan Reikena (Taciturn/Saturn Ascends) on drums.  Michael also writes instrumental scores and instrumental hip hop under the name MicrowaveDeath.
